      You don't have to call Synth.enableRoundRobin(). Just set the RR Group Amount to your dynamic layer amount and set Group XF to enabled. This automatically deactivates the round robin behaviour and plays back all groups simlultaneuosly). You can then setup the crossfade curves for up to 8 layers by setting the table values for each group (you can choose different layer tables with the Edit XF drop down in the sampler settings.

      The example uses three dynamic layers (take a look at the tables 1 - 3).

      You can now use any modulator to morph between the dynamic layers (even polyphonic ones). The modulation output 0...1 will be the input for each table.

                      Ok there is definitely an issue with this. I think I might have found the trigger for it. If there is already a sampler in the instrument and then you add another and try and setup the group xfades on the new sampler it won't work. If you only have one sampler though, or the group xfade sampler was the first sampler you added then it works. It also works if you duplicate a sampler that has the xfades already set up.

                        You were right. Although the problem was a more generic one: If you activate the KillNote retrigger behavior, it kills also samples that are just started and leaves only the last sample in the crossfade list alive. My example (and every time I used this feature) magically had the KillNote property disabled so I didn't notice it.

                        This is of course highly counterintuitive so I added a check that doesn't fire the retrigger behaviour if the voice was started with the same event. It's on GitHub now.

                        This also fixes the velocity X-Fade behavior and actually all cases where one event starts multiple samples (excluding multimic samples) so nice catch!
